Output e766105b3aec0384f97766fcbb88733dea592f770d9733ad3c3cddd515fee01a:21

value
18171
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6cafd3e1ad86cb7ccd0dba56b8479c0c5999e5be7662bba3c55a14619fa24f78
address
bc1pdjha8cddsm9hengdhftts3uup3vened7we3thg79tg2xr8azfauqsmmnlu
transaction
e766105b3aec0384f97766fcbb88733dea592f770d9733ad3c3cddd515fee01a
spent
true